## PrintFlow Spooler: stuck jobs

If the Quillbox dashboard shows jobs piling up in the PrintFlow spooler, first bounce the worker pool — nine times out of ten that clears it. Still stuck? Check the dead-letter queue for malformed PDF payloads and purge anything older than an hour. When you page Marnie's team, include the trace token shown below.

session token of kahog-bahif = htk9_f63daec35

We moved the Arcadia Tower elevator-dispatch simulator from the legacy scheduler to the new event-driven core at 06:00 as planned. All twelve scenario suites passed, dispatch latency is within 4% of baseline, and the replay harness reproduced yesterday's traffic without divergence. One caveat: the morning-peak scenario needs its car-capacity weights re-tuned, tracked separately. No rollback is anticipated, but the old core stays warm for a week. The new core's active configuration values are listed below.

settings of tagug-fajof:
[zorwyn]
host = zorwyn.nelvrosys.corp
user = zorwyn_svc
database = zorwyn_prod

**Ticket: Drift detected on Pellcrest autoscaler**

During the quarterly audit we found the queue-depth autoscaler on the Marrowline ingest tier running values that diverge from the approved baseline committed in the Harkow repo. The scale-up threshold and cooldown were changed manually in June without review. Please assess exposure before we reconcile. The live values observed on the node are listed below.

deployment values, tajeg-yahaf:
[lamvan]
team = kelmir
access_code = ac_205d2b
host = lamvan.olvarqstack.corp
port = 9200
owner = fraion.giliel
peer = rusath.kelvinet.internal

Subject: Key rotation for Deploycrier bot access

Hello plugin authors,

We are rotating the credentials that Deploycrier, our deploy-status chat bot, uses to accept plugin callbacks. The current key will stop working on Friday at 18:00 Harbrook time. Update your plugin configuration before then to avoid dropped status messages. No other settings change; endpoints, scopes, and rate limits remain the same. The replacement key for the internal callback service is below.

gateway credential: qvz11-h4LagOnaRo9